Output 8ed5d524158a6353fda05de30dccc8eaad2cf5ae5cb1fa28ea9695f7c8b772f1:67

value
932303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d489ae6ef8a33674f35fa56dc0545c860e6518 OP_EQUAL
address
3AtA77XJXBRiM2U7R3Q3fBG3qTQYTAWWM1
transaction
8ed5d524158a6353fda05de30dccc8eaad2cf5ae5cb1fa28ea9695f7c8b772f1
spent
true